Robert "Bob" Chester Norman, 90, of Simsbury, CT, formerly of Auburn, MA and Venice, FL, passed away peacefully on Tuesday, November 25, 2025. He was the devoted husband of Jacqueline Ruth (Averka) Norman for 62 years. Born in Worcester, MA on May 13, 1935, Bob was the son of the late Chester and Margaret (Listowicz) Norman.
Bob grew up in Millbury, MA and graduated from Millbury High School, Worcester Academy, and the University of Massachusetts Amherst, earning a bachelor's degree in mathematics. He was co-owner, along with his brother Leonard, of the family-run Town Line Restaurant in Millbury, MA. Known for its signature fried chicken, Sizzler steak, and seafood dishes, the Town Line grew from a small restaurant into a well-loved restaurant and banquet facility serving many patrons, local clubs and organizations. After a devastating fire in 1977, the property was later sold, and Bob went on to establish Landscape Design by Norman, which he operated in Massachusetts and Florida until his retirement in 2008.
A longtime resident of Auburn, Bob was a dedicated member and past president of the Auburn Rotary Club. He cherished time spent at Manchaug Pond in East Douglas, MA, where he enjoyed water skiing, boating, and fishing from childhood into adulthood. He also served as a past president of the Manchaug Pond Association.
Bob's love for sports was lifelong, and he took joy in supporting the athletic endeavors of his children, grandchildren, and great-grandchildren. His passions-beekeeping, gardening, and cooking-were hobbies he eagerly shared with his family.
In retirement, Bob and Jacquie wintered in Venice, FL, where they were active in the Venice Garden Club, the Venice Community Center, and the local Rotary Club. Bob enjoyed bowling, shuffleboard, visiting the beach, and gardening with tropical plants around their home.
Remembered for his warm humor, generous spirit, and ability to make everyone feel welcome, Bob touched many lives. He will be deeply missed.
